Jasmine Guy

Popularly known by T.V. viewers as “Whitley Gilbert” from the NBC sitcom A Different World, Jasmine Guy released a self-titled album that was very good in late 1990. Her first single “Try Me” was produced by Full Force, and the video featured cameos by her cast mates from ADW like Kadeem Hardison.

The second single “Another Like My Lover” was also mildly successful, as well as a third single entitled “Just Wanna Hold You” – produced by famed keyboardist Rex Salas (has been a band member with Janet Jackson on tour). It’s a shame that Jasmine never recorded another album…she was great. At some point, the Oliver Leiber-produced "Don't Want Money" was also released as a single. (Oliver Leiber produced much of Paula Abdul's first album, including the hit "Opposites Attract")

The audience at San Francisco's KMEL Summer Jam 1991 were lucky enough to see Jasmine Guy perform her material with a live band in a rare performance.
